Ngatarawa Merlot-Cabernet -2007 (WE-113084)

Most Recent Tasting Note:

Profile Image

The top wine from Ngatarawa isn’t available in the U.S., but it is a benchmark Bordeaux-styled blend from Hawkes Bay. The chocolate, cedar and plum flavors are carried by a big, expansive mouthfeel, and the intensity and length are world class. Drink 2012–2020. 1 Note

Columbia Crest Merlot-Cabernet -2005 (WE-87017)

Most Recent Tasting Note:

Profile Image

The newest release of Two Vines Merlot-Cabernet is from the outstanding 2005 vintage, and is easily their best since 2002. Dusty, toasty and bone dry, this excellent budget red includes a little Cabernet Franc in the blend. Along with the supple berry-flavored fruit, there are pleasing grace notes of spice, coffee and cocoa. 1 Note

Columbia Crest Merlot-Cabernet -2006 (WE-107546)

Most Recent Tasting Note:

Profile Image

It is amazing that 134,000 cases of this budget bottling can be made to this level of quality. From a classic vintage, it’s structured and substantial, overcoming the somewhat overdone vanilla flavors with great fruit and firm acids. 1 Note

Columbia Crest Merlot-Cabernet -2003 (WE-75995)

Most Recent Tasting Note:

Profile Image

The Two Vines lineup consistently offers some of the best value wines made in Washington, but this is not their best effort. It’s thin to the point of watery, with rather sharp, acidic fruit tasting mildly of cherry candy. There’s no weight beyond that; it’s clean and one-dimensional, a one-note red wine. 1 Note

Columbia Crest Merlot-Cabernet -2008 (WE-125608)

Most Recent Tasting Note:

Profile Image

An honest effort that tastes as the these varieties should taste. Light red-fruit flavors suggest brambly berries and cranberries with an undertone of forest floor and wild mushroom. Acids taste natural, tannins are proportional, and the mouthfeel is charmingly Bordeaux-like. 1 Note

Alberto Longo Merlot-Cabernet -2005 (WE-88756)

Most Recent Tasting Note:

Profile Image

Here’s a robust and meaty red from southern Italy with generous aromas of black cherry, tea leaf, bramble and leafy greens and spice that denote the presence of Cabernet Franc. The wine is smooth, firm and modern, thanks to the addition of Merlot in the blend. 1 Note
